Abbey Financial Markets (AFM) has gone live with SmartStream’s TLM Reconciliations after selecting the vendor last year. According to Steve Jennett, Head of Operations for AFM, the ROI from the project has been significant, claiming STP match rates immediately doubled when cash reconciliations went live on TLM. In a phased roll-out, migrating key reconciliations and using TLM Reconciliations’ generic matching capability, AFM has deployed the solution to automate and control the following reconciliations: inter-systems trade; custody; cash; and futures clearing broker.
